Navigating Practical Embroidery Concerns
While the aesthetic appeal is high, every experienced designer knows that execution is where the magic happens. When working with the Capybara Embroidery Design, there are several practical concerns to address to ensure a beautiful and flat finish. The product description notes that proper stabilization is key, which is a critical reminder for any embroiderer. If you are working with stretchy baby clothes or thick blankets, the choice of stabilizer becomes paramount. Without adequate support, even the best embroidery file can pucker or distort, ruining the delicate shapes of the capybara.
Thread color contrast is another vital factor. On dark fabric, you may need to use a backing layer of white thread or a lighter underlay to make the design pop. Conversely, on light fabrics, pastel or earth-toned threads can enhance the cozy feel of the animal. Be mindful of stitch density; if the design appears too dense on a test run, you might need to adjust your machine settings or choose a lighter weight thread to prevent stiffness. Additionally, always check the hoop size requirements before starting. Since this design comes in five sizes, ensure your hoop can accommodate the largest version without crowding, which could lead to registration issues.

Essential Tips for a Successful Stitch-Out
To get the most out of the Capybara Embroidery Design, I recommend following a strict preparation routine. First, always create a test stitch-out on a fabric similar to your final project. This step allows you to check small details after stitching and ensure that the capybara's features remain clear. Compare different thread colors on your test swatch to find the perfect match for your intended fabric texture. Confirm that your hoop size aligns with the design dimensions to avoid tension issues.
Review the stitch density carefully; if the design feels too heavy, consider reducing the number of satin stitches or adjusting the pull compensation. Most importantly, use the proper stabilizer recommended for your specific fabric type. Whether you are using tear-away, cut-away, or water-soluble stabilizer, ensuring a stable base is the secret to achieving that professional look.
